documentation
"
    By default, byte array literals in smalltalk are mutable objects. That
    may lead to some subtle (and hard to find errors), if some method passes
    a literal byte-array object as argument to someone else, who changes the
    bytearray using at:put: like messages. Since the bytearray object is kept in
    the first methods literals, the bytearray constant has now been changed without
    having the method's sourcecode reflect this. Thus, the method will
    behave differently from what its source may make you think.

    To help finding this kind of 'feature/bug', the compiler can be
    configured to create instances of this ImmutableByteArray instead of ByteArrays
    for literals. Instances of ImmutableByteArray catch storing accesses and
    enter the debugger. Although useful, this feature is disabled by default
    for compatibility to other smalltalk implementations.
    (Also, if turned on, this makes inspecting bytearray literals entered in
     a workspace somewhat strange: you cannot modify it any longer).

    Turn the ImmutableArray feature on, by setting the Parser's class variable
    'ArraysAreImmutable' to true or use the new launchers settings menu.

    ATTENTION:
        there may be still code around which checks for explicit class being ByteArray
        (both in Smalltalk and in primitive code). All code like foo 'class == ByteArray'
        or '__isByteArray()' will not work with ImmutableByteArrays - consider using '__isByteArrayLike()'.
        A somewhat better approach would be to either add a flag to the object (mutability)
        and check this dynamically (expensive) or to place immutable objects into a readonly
        memory segment (the good solution). We will eventually implement the second in the future...

!ImmutableByteArray methodsFor:'accessing'!

at:index put:value
    "Trigger an error if an immutable bytearray is stored into.
     The store will be performed (for compatibility reasons) if you continue
     in the debugger."

    self noModificationError.
    ^ super at:index put:value
!

basicAt:index put:value
    "Trigger an error if an immutable bytearray is stored into.
     The store will be performed (for compatibility reasons) if you continue
     in the debugger."

    self noModificationError.
    ^ super basicAt:index put:value
! !

!ImmutableByteArray methodsFor:'converting'!

asByteArray
    "return the receiver as a (mutable) byteArray"

    ^ self copy changeClassTo: ByteArray

    "
     #[1 2 3 4] asImmutableByteArray asByteArray
    "
!

asImmutableByteArray
    ^ self
! !

!ImmutableByteArray methodsFor:'copying'!

postCopy
    "when copied, make me a real (mutable) ByteArray"

    self changeClassTo:ByteArray.
!

postDeepCopy
    "when copied, make me a real (mutable) ByteArray"

    self changeClassTo:ByteArray.

    "
     #[1 2 3 4] asImmutableByteArray copy          class
     #[1 2 3 4] asImmutableByteArray shallowCopy   class
     #[1 2 3 4] asImmutableByteArray deepCopy      class
    "
!

shallowCopy
    "when copying, return a real (mutable) ByteArray"

    |sz|

    sz := self size.
    ^ (ByteArray new:sz)
        replaceBytesFrom:1 to:sz with:self startingAt:1

    "
     #[1 2 3 4] asImmutableByteArray shallowCopy
    "
! !

!ImmutableByteArray methodsFor:'private'!

species
    "Copies should be mutable"

    ^ ByteArray
